Technological peculiarities of local strengthening of high-strength cast iron

Yu.S. Samotugina

Priazovsky State Technical University, Mariupol, Ukraine

Abstract
A possibility is shown of a considerable increase of abrasive wear resistance of high-strength cast iron in plasma surface treatment with deposition of a strengthened layer of a discrete structure. The extent of increase of the wear resistance depends on the treatment mode, direction of plasmatron displacement and relative area of the strengthened surface.
Keywords: plasma surface treatment, high-strength cast iron, strengthened layer, discrete structure, wear resistance
